Dr. Ann Cravero
About
Dr. Ann Cravero is the Department Chair and Professor of Voice at Drake University, as well as Director of the Drake Vocal Jazz Singers. An acclaimed mezzo-soprano recitalist, she has performed at prestigious venues including Weill Recital Hall in Carnegie Hall and Symphony Hall in Chicago. She was the 2019 Winner of the American Prize in Oratorio and performed Mahler's 2nd Symphony at Hancher Auditorium's rededication. Dr. Cravero is recognized for her expertise in contemporary opera and new music interpretation, vocal pedagogy including work with neurodivergent students, and jazz vocal direction. She received the 2019 Vocal Pedagogy Award from NATS Foundation and is a National Association of Teachers of Singing Artist Award district winner.
Education & Qualifications
Doctor of Musical Arts in Vocal Performance (University of Iowa), Master of Music in Vocal Performance (University of Iowa), Bachelor of Music Education with Piano and Voice emphasis (Bradley University)
